About Principles II

This course, along with our Principles I course, covers all the topics required by the Texas Real Estate License Act to be included in a principles-qualifying course, with both national and state-specific detail.  Course content is based on our textbook "Principles of Real Estate Practice in Texas" available in epub format.  Students have immediate access to the downloadable ebook and online resources.  Students also have the ability to access course content 24/7 via our online portal and Smart Device app.

The course is enhanced by:

  • instructional videos that help reinforce real estate concepts;
  • examples to illustrate key concepts and provide real-life explanations for further clarification of real estate principles;
  • snapshot reviews at the end of each chapter to focus on important subject matter; 
  • list of terms and notes for each chapter to assist in studying for quizzes and exams.

Attendance Requirements, Course Content, and Testing

Each course has a required number of hours that must be completed before credit for the course will be given.  The number of required hours is indicated by the number of credits assigned to each course in the online course catalog where the student registers.  You must complete all course material in a unit and all assignments before progressing to the next unit.  Students may only be given credit for up to 12 hours of course time per day. As a result, you will not be given credit for a 30-hour course in less than three days (72 hours) from the time the course is started and not from the registration date of the course.  After 2 failed exam attempts, you must repeat the course in its entirety. The fee for retaking a course is $50.  Course retakes must be registered for within 30 days of the 2nd failed attempt.  Mandatory CE courses (Legal Update I and II, Broker Responsibility) require a proctored exam but do not have to meet a minimum score.  Elective CE courses do not include a final exam.

Final exams are closed book and are proctored by Pioneer’s online proctor service.  There is no fee for taking the proctored exams.  Exams can be scheduled by submitting a completed Proctor and Student Affidavit form to the instructor.  There is no fee if an exam has to be rescheduled.  All final exams must be completed before the course expiration date.

Additional Policies and Best Practices

Prior to enrolling in courses or applying for a real estate license, you may request a criminal history evaluation, as set out in Texas Occupations Code §53.025 and TREC Rule 541.1. If you have any criminal offenses, unpaid judgments, had disciplinary action taken against a professional or occupational license, or have performed an unlicensed activity, you should consider submitting a completed Fitness Determination Form before applying for a license. The form can be found at www.trec.texas.gov.
